It's the perfect brownish pink nude to start off spring. I layer the lip balm under my lip color because I have dry skin, and my lips would crack without the lip balm. Also when getting ready, I always give my lip balm time to soak in before applying a lip color. My tip is to apply the lip balm before any other makeup. Once makeup is done, then apply your lip color.
